Effective time management can provide individuals with numerous benefits that can enhance their overall productivity and wellbeing. One of the most significant benefits is the ability to prioritize tasks. When individuals prioritize their tasks, they can ensure that they complete their most critical tasks first, reducing the risk of procrastination and missed deadlines. Another benefit is improved work efficiency. By managing their time effectively, individuals can complete tasks more efficiently, reduce errors, and increase accuracy.Effective time management can also help individuals achieve a better work-life balance. When they manage their time effectively, they can allocate enough time to both work and personal life, reducing stress and enhancing their overall wellbeing. Moreover, time management can increase motivation and enhance self-confidence.
